Customer Success Executive (York, PA)
About Us
Hippocratic AI is developing the first safety-focused Large Language Model (LLM) for healthcare. Our mission is to dramatically improve healthcare accessibility and outcomes by bringing deep healthcare expertise to every person. No other technology has the potential for this level of global impact on health.

About the Role
We are seeking a Customer Success Executive with health systems experience to join our team. You will ensure that our clients achieve measurable outcomes through Hippocratic AI’s innovative solutions. You will have the opportunity to partner and report to the Chief Medical Officer.
This role will sit remotely in PA and serve local and out-of-state clients as needed. It will be required to travel onsite to the client's location regularly.
Responsibilities
Build and maintain strong relationships with healthcare staff and operational leaders, acting as a trusted resource.
Lead product implementations, focusing on aligning solutions with nursing workflows and operational processes.
Train nursing teams and other healthcare staff on the effective use of Hippocratic AI solutions, ensuring adoption and success.
Identify opportunities to improve workflows and patient care outcomes using AI tools, particularly in bedside care and nursing operations.
Manage day-to-day client relationships, ensuring seamless communication and addressing operational concerns.
Collaborate with internal teams (product, sales, and engineering) to address client feedback and improve user experiences.
Establish metrics to measure success, including patient care outcomes, team adoption rates, and operational efficiencies.
Travel extensively to healthcare facilities for onsite support and training
Collaborate with the nursing leadership team to share best practices from AI implementation and be comfortable presenting at conferences/webinars on the impact of AI in Nursing.
Qualifications
Must-Have:
A minimum of 5 years of health systems experience.
Proven experience in customer success, account management, or project management.
Ability to build relationships across an organization, from front-line staff to executives.
Strong understanding of the healthcare industry, specifically clinical workflows and regulatory requirements.
Experience working with cross-functional teams in a fast-paced startup environment.
Strong background in project management.
Nice-to-Have:
Experience with AI or technology adoption in healthcare.
Advanced knowledge of healthcare workflows and compliance standards.
Active Registered Nurse (RN) license from an accredited university.
